Northern Canada‘s Epic Photography Hotspots106
Canada's vast northern territories offer a photographer's paradise, with landscapes that range from towering icebergs and glaciers to pristine lakes and cascading waterfalls. Here are some of the most epic photography hotspots in Canada's North:
Yukon
Yukon is home to some of Canada's most iconic Arctic landscapes, including Kluane National Park and Reserve. This vast wilderness area is home to towering peaks, crystal-clear lakes, and abundant wildlife. The park's most famous feature is Mount Logan, the highest mountain in Canada. Kluane Lake, with its stunning turquoise waters, is another must-see.
For a unique perspective, take a helicopter tour over the park and capture aerial shots of the rugged terrain. Visit in the summer for wildflowers in bloom or in the winter for snowcapped peaks and frozen waterfalls.
Northwest Territories
The Northwest Territories is known for its vast tundra, sparkling lakes, and towering cliffs. Nahanni National Park Reserve is a UNESCO World Heritage Site with stunning canyons, waterfalls, and hot springs. The park's most famous feature is Virginia Falls, a towering waterfall that plunges into a deep canyon.
In winter, the park transforms into a winter wonderland, with snowcapped peaks and frozen waterfalls. Cross-country skiing and snowshoeing are popular activities, allowing you to explore the park's incredible scenery.
Nunavut
Nunavut is the largest and most northerly of Canada's territories, known for its pristine wilderness and abundant wildlife. Arctic Bay is a small community located on the northern tip of Baffin Island. It offers stunning views of icebergs, glaciers, and beluga whales.
Visit in the summer for boat tours to get up close and personal with icebergs and whales. In the winter, dog sledding and snowmobiling are popular activities, allowing you to experience the Arctic landscape in a unique way.
Northern Lights
One of the most spectacular sights in Canada's North is the Northern Lights. This natural light display occurs when charged particles from the sun interact with the Earth's magnetic field. The best time to see the Northern Lights is during the winter months, when it's dark for most of the night.
Head to Yellowknife, the capital of the Northwest Territories, for one of the best chances to see the Northern Lights. The city has a high number of clear nights and offers guided tours to the best viewing spots.
Tips for Arctic Photography
Here are a few tips for capturing stunning photos in Canada's North:
Use a tripod to ensure sharp images, especially in low-light conditions.
Bring extra batteries and memory cards, as the cold can drain batteries quickly.
Protect your camera from the cold and moisture by using a camera bag or cover.
Wear warm clothing and gloves to stay comfortable while shooting.
Respect the wildlife and environment, and follow all park regulations.
With its stunning landscapes, abundant wildlife, and the Northern Lights, Canada's North is a photographer's dream destination. By following these tips, you can capture epic photos that will last a lifetime.
